Saudi Telecom calls banks for debut sukuk

Saudi Telecom Company, one of the largest phone operators in the Gulf region, looks set to hit the sukuk market with a debut deal. Bankers said it has mandated JP Morgan, National Commercial Bank's investment arm NCB Capital as well as Standard Chartered to manage the sale.
